The practice of continually trying to gain an advantage over or to outdo other people.
Opacity
The quality of being opaque; the inability of light to pass through something.
Opaque
Not transparent or translucent; impenetrable to light or not allowing light to pass through.

Operations management
The administration of business practices to create the highest level of efficiency possible within an organization.
Ophthalmologist
A physician who specializes in the medical and surgical care of the eyes and visual system, preventing, diagnosing, and treating eye diseases and disorders.
Ophthalmology
The branch of medicine concerned with the study and treatment of disorders and diseases of the eye.
Ophthalmoscope
An instrument with a light and mirror system used for examining the interior structures of the eye, especially the retina.
Optimum
The most favorable condition, degree, or amount for obtaining a given result.
Opulence
Great wealth or luxuriousness.
Originality
The ability to think independently and create new, fresh, or unique ideas and works.
Orthography
The conventional spelling system of a language.
